Transaction 565596af28aa36f4131ef37f3f4dbbd094bc2d396a753ec7d5df9f3c7ac7ec7d
3 Input
2 Outputs
- 565596af28aa36f4131ef37f3f4dbbd094bc2d396a753ec7d5df9f3c7ac7ec7d:0
- 565596af28aa36f4131ef37f3f4dbbd094bc2d396a753ec7d5df9f3c7ac7ec7d:1
value 1470596
address 3BVK8spFZkLvPSWCZhhJPW4DZz8cXwLJwJ
value 2865209
address 3JkeLoiBFCPraTHdzrPStU4o35z9AyJ3FZ